Summary

Roseburia intestinalis, a beneficial gut bacterium, shows potential in fighting colorectal cancer (CRC) by activating the immune system. Studies reveal it shifts immune cells towards an anti-tumor M1 phenotype, offering new therapeutic avenues for CRC treatment.
